Topic: DBNETLIB ConnectionRead Network Error

Hi, we have a user that reports the following problem, has anyone come across this or similar and identified a fix?

"The problem occurs only when I run one particular report called Extra2. This is a circle report in which you enter the radius and you get the records that fall inside given radius. This report is based on the old report that we have been using. The only difference between the old one (that is still working) and the new one is that I added 2 extra columns with Taxa Class and Taxa Order. The new report runs completely fine when I select only very small radius up to 200m. When I use bigger one I get the window popping out with the error messages (below) I think this is a server issue - short of space or memory or a time out, because it doesn’t  happens with small amounts of data . "

Error message 1 = There is an error in the SQL code. The error message is: 'Connection Failure'

Re: DBNETLIB ConnectionRead Network Error

This has now been resolved. The UDF which works out the Family and Order uses a lot of processing power and causes the problem when there is a lot of data returned by the query.  An alternative way has been provided to obtain this information.
